Polar and nonpolar molecules represent a fundamental concept in Year 9 chemistry that determines molecular behavior, solubility, and intermolecular forces. Wayground's comprehensive collection of polar and nonpolar molecule worksheets provides students with structured practice problems that develop their ability to analyze molecular geometry, electronegativity differences, and dipole moments. These carefully designed printables include answer keys that allow students to verify their understanding of concepts such as polar covalent bonds, molecular polarity prediction, and the relationship between molecular shape and polarity. The free pdf worksheets progress systematically from basic electronegativity comparisons to complex three-dimensional molecular analysis, ensuring students master both the theoretical foundations and practical applications of molecular polarity in chemical systems.
